Floobits features and specs

  • Real-time Collaboration
    Floobits allows multiple developers to work on the same code simultaneously, facilitating real-time collaboration similar to Google Docs but for code.
  • Cross-platform Support
    Floobits is compatible with various operating systems and can be integrated with several code editors like Sublime Text, Atom, and IntelliJ IDEA, providing a wide range of user options.
  • Seamless Editor Integration
    Floobits integrates seamlessly with popular code editors, providing a natural development experience without forcing users to switch tools or workflows.
  • Text and Voice Chat
    It includes text and voice chat features, enabling efficient communication between collaborators directly within the tool.
  • Project Sharing
    Users can easily share projects and collaborate without needing to manually set up development environments for their peers.

Possible disadvantages of Floobits

  • Dependency on Internet
    Floobits requires a stable internet connection for real-time collaboration, which can be limiting in areas with poor connectivity.
  • Pricing Structure
    While it offers a free version, advanced features and increased workspace require a paid subscription, which might not be feasible for all users.
  • Limited Editor Support
    Although it supports a good number of editors, users of less-known or unsupported editors might find it difficult to integrate Floobits into their workflows.
  • Learning Curve
    New users might face a learning curve when initially setting up and using Floobits, especially those unfamiliar with collaborative coding tools.
  • Security Concerns
    As with any cloud-based tool, there might be concerns about data security and ownership when using third-party services for collaborative coding.

CodeFactor.io features and specs

  • Real-time Code Review
    CodeFactor.io provides immediate feedback on code changes by performing real-time code reviews, which helps catch issues early in the development process.
  • Integration with Popular Platforms
    The platform offers seamless integration with popular version control systems like GitHub, GitLab, and Bitbucket, allowing easy adoption into existing workflows.
  • Detailed Reports
    Generates detailed reports with clear metrics and actionable insights on code quality, helping teams understand and improve their codebase.
  • Automated Code Review
    Automates the code review process, saving developers time and ensuring consistency in code quality assessments.
  • Support for Multiple Languages
    Supports a wide range of programming languages, making it versatile for teams working with diverse technology stacks.

Possible disadvantages of CodeFactor.io

  • Limited Free Plan
    The free plan has limitations in terms of features and the number of private repositories it can support, which may not be sufficient for larger teams or projects.
  • False Positives/Negatives
    Like many automated code review tools, CodeFactor.io can sometimes generate false positives or negatives, which might require manual inspection.
  • Performance Issues
    Some users have reported performance issues, such as slow analysis times, especially with very large codebases.
  • Learning Curve
    Although the interface is user-friendly, there can be a learning curve associated with interpreting some of the more detailed metrics and reports.
  • Customization Limitations
    The level of customization in the analysis rules and settings can be limited compared to some other code quality tools, potentially restricting its adaptability to specific team needs.
